Liverpool legend criticizes Salah

Former England national team and Liverpool defender Jamie Carragher has sharply criticized Liverpool star Mohamed Salah's behavior. "Salah's actions are an absolute disgrace.
He has decided to inflict maximum damage on the team... Mohamed chose the worst possible time to attack the head coach and demand his resignation," Sky Sports quotes Carragher as saying.
Earlier, it was reported that Salah was excluded from the squad for the Champions League group stage match against Inter Milan. The contract with the 33-year-old Egyptian forward is valid until mid-2027.
His market value is estimated at 45 million euros.
